summaryrefslogtreecommitdiff
path: root/inputmethod
diff options
context:
space:
mode:
authoruebayasi <uebayasi>2002-09-15 06:31:42 +0000
committeruebayasi <uebayasi>2002-09-15 06:31:42 +0000
commit55f8d20174950bcb775afce67d15bea9ed6d9d9b (patch)
treeb98429b9a459dd40150fe57bee022e2ad64e7e92 /inputmethod
parent3ed46dde025a98c0702d53db9a09faffc576b310 (diff)
downloadpkgsrc-55f8d20174950bcb775afce67d15bea9ed6d9d9b.tar.gz
Initial import of tc-2.2.1, another Japanese imput method.
TC2 provides T-Code and TUT-Code input methods for Emacs users. T-Code and TUT-Code are called "Kanji Direct Input Method", and desiged to be more efficient Japanese input method than Kana-Kanji translation. For more infomation, please look into these web sites. T-Code -> http://openlab.ring.gr.jp/tcode/index.html TUT-Code -> http://www.crew.sfc.keio.ac.jp/~chk/
Diffstat (limited to 'inputmethod')
-rw-r--r--inputmethod/tc/DESCR8
-rw-r--r--inputmethod/tc/Makefile25
-rw-r--r--inputmethod/tc/PLIST61
-rw-r--r--inputmethod/tc/distinfo5
-rw-r--r--inputmethod/tc/patches/patch-aa12
5 files changed, 111 insertions, 0 deletions
diff --git a/inputmethod/tc/DESCR b/inputmethod/tc/DESCR
new file mode 100644
index 00000000000..5fa41a34a5d
--- /dev/null
+++ b/inputmethod/tc/DESCR
@@ -0,0 +1,8 @@
+TC2 provides T-Code and TUT-Code input methods for Emacs users. T-Code
+and TUT-Code are called "Kanji Direct Input Method", and desiged to be
+more efficient Japanese input method than Kana-Kanji translation.
+
+For more infomation, please look into these web sites.
+
+T-Code -> http://openlab.ring.gr.jp/tcode/index.html
+TUT-Code -> http://www.crew.sfc.keio.ac.jp/~chk/
diff --git a/inputmethod/tc/Makefile b/inputmethod/tc/Makefile
new file mode 100644
index 00000000000..223fae0a266
--- /dev/null
+++ b/inputmethod/tc/Makefile
@@ -0,0 +1,25 @@
+# $NetBSD: Makefile,v 1.1.1.1 2002/09/15 06:31:42 uebayasi Exp $
+#
+
+DISTNAME= tc-2.2.1
+CATEGORIES= japanese inputmethod
+MASTER_SITES= http://openlab.ring.gr.jp/tcode/resources/soft/
+
+MAINTAINER= tech-pkg-ja@jp.netbsd.org
+HOMEPAGE= http://openlab.ring.gr.jp/tcode/tc2/index.html
+COMMENT= T-Code driver for Emacs
+
+.include "../../mk/emacs.mk"
+
+.if ${EMACS_FLAVOR} == "emacs"
+.elif ${EMACS_FLAVOR} == "xemacs"
+CONFIGURE_ARGS+=--with-emacs=xemacs
+CONFIGURE_ARGS+=--with-lispdir=${EMACS_LISPPREFIX}/tc
+.endif
+
+USE_GMAKE= YES
+GNU_CONFIGURE= YES
+INFO_FILES= tc.info
+
+.include "../../mk/texinfo.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/inputmethod/tc/PLIST b/inputmethod/tc/PLIST
new file mode 100644
index 00000000000..1e9467a84a4
--- /dev/null
+++ b/inputmethod/tc/PLIST
@@ -0,0 +1,61 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2002/09/15 06:31:42 uebayasi Exp $
+bin/tc-mkmzdic
+bin/tc-inst
+@unexec install-info --delete --info-dir=%D/info %D/info/tc.info
+info/tc.info
+@exec install-info --info-dir=%D/info %D/info/tc.info
+lib/tc/combine
+lib/tc/reduce
+${EMACS_LISPPREFIX}/tc/eelll.el
+${EMACS_LISPPREFIX}/tc/eelll.elc
+${EMACS_LISPPREFIX}/tc/tc-bushu.el
+${EMACS_LISPPREFIX}/tc/tc-bushu.elc
+${EMACS_LISPPREFIX}/tc/tc-help.el
+${EMACS_LISPPREFIX}/tc/tc-help.elc
+${EMACS_LISPPREFIX}/tc/tc-is18.el
+${EMACS_LISPPREFIX}/tc/tc-is19.el
+${EMACS_LISPPREFIX}/tc/tc-is20.el
+${EMACS_LISPPREFIX}/tc/tc-is20.elc
+${EMACS_LISPPREFIX}/tc/tc-mazegaki.el
+${EMACS_LISPPREFIX}/tc/tc-mazegaki.elc
+${EMACS_LISPPREFIX}/tc/tc-setup.el
+${EMACS_LISPPREFIX}/tc/tc-setup.elc
+${EMACS_LISPPREFIX}/tc/tc-sysdep.el
+${EMACS_LISPPREFIX}/tc/tc-tbl.el
+${EMACS_LISPPREFIX}/tc/tc-tbl.elc
+${EMACS_LISPPREFIX}/tc/tc-util.el
+${EMACS_LISPPREFIX}/tc/tc-util.elc
+${EMACS_LISPPREFIX}/tc/tc.el
+${EMACS_LISPPREFIX}/tc/tc.elc
+${EMACS_LISPPREFIX}/tc/tutc-tbl.el
+${EMACS_LISPPREFIX}/tc/tutc-tbl.elc
+share/tc/EELLLTXT
+share/tc/bushu.help
+share/tc/bushu.rev
+share/tc/bushu2canna
+share/tc/ccdef.tcode
+share/tc/dic-trim.el
+share/tc/greece.maz
+share/tc/itaiji.maz
+share/tc/jukujiku.maz
+share/tc/manual.dvi
+share/tc/mazegaki.dic
+share/tc/mkcertain.pl
+share/tc/order.txt
+share/tc/parts.txt
+share/tc/pd_kihon.yom
+share/tc/symbol.rev
+share/tc/t1200.dat
+share/tc/t1353.dat
+share/tc/t225.dat
+share/tc/t300.dat
+share/tc/t400.dat
+share/tc/t450.dat
+share/tc/t575.dat
+share/tc/t675.dat
+share/tc/t900.dat
+share/tc/tc-ki2.el
+share/tc/tchars.txt
+share/tc/tcode.txt
+share/tc/want.txt
+share/tc/where
diff --git a/inputmethod/tc/distinfo b/inputmethod/tc/distinfo
new file mode 100644
index 00000000000..cc4291ab934
--- /dev/null
+++ b/inputmethod/tc/distinfo
@@ -0,0 +1,5 @@
+$NetBSD: distinfo,v 1.1.1.1 2002/09/15 06:31:42 uebayasi Exp $
+
+SHA1 (tc-2.2.1.tar.gz) = 358b63da7e0e4db409fbbfbc0cb77035278f1b40
+Size (tc-2.2.1.tar.gz) = 655507 bytes
+SHA1 (patch-aa) = 86de83fdff9e9d8f7efbb36d8d6c331cd9230b27
diff --git a/inputmethod/tc/patches/patch-aa b/inputmethod/tc/patches/patch-aa
new file mode 100644
index 00000000000..d0d6cff6a36
--- /dev/null
+++ b/inputmethod/tc/patches/patch-aa
@@ -0,0 +1,12 @@
+$NetBSD: patch-aa,v 1.1.1.1 2002/09/15 06:31:42 uebayasi Exp $
+--- etc/Makefile.in.orig Mon Jul 9 03:08:44 2001
++++ etc/Makefile.in Mon Jul 9 03:09:00 2001
+@@ -74,7 +74,7 @@
+ lispdir = @lispdir@
+
+ SHELL = /bin/sh
+-INSTALL_SCRIPT = $(INSTALL_PROGRAM)
++INSTALL_SCRIPT = $(BSD_INSTALL_SCRIPT)
+
+ bin_SCRIPTS = tc-inst
+